Title :
Assistive glove for Pakistani Sign Language translation

Abstract :
This paper presents system to translate gestures of Urdu Sign language using an instrumented wearable glove. This system contributes first ever attempt in terms of fabrication of Pakistani Sign Language translating glove which is portable as well as cost effective. As the sensor values from the glove vary from person to person, this system was made to use pattern recognition approach. In order to accomplish the task, Principal Component Analysis (PCA) was employed for feature extraction and Euclidean distance as classification technique. Up till now the system has ten static gestures in its library and it perfectly judges nine gestures out of targeted ten gestures which are commonly used in Urdu Sign language.
